自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 秒懂脏读、幻读、不可重复读

在现代关系型数据库中,事务机制是非常重要的,假如在多个事务并发操作数据库时,如果没有有效的机制进行避免就会导致出现脏读,不可重复读,幻读。1、在事务A执行过程中,事务A对数据资源进行了修改,事务B读取了事务A修改后的数据。2、由于某些原因,事务A并没有完成提交,发生了RollBack操作,则事务B读取的数据就是脏数据。这种读取到另一个事务未提交的数据的现象就是脏读(Dirty Read)。事务B读取了两次数据资源,在这两次读取的过程中事务A修改了数据,导致事务B在这两次读取出来的数据不一致。这种在同一个事务

2022-11-01 15:04:22 315 1

原创 根据关键词进行分词匹配功能

一、需求描述项目开发中遇到需要对地址进行分词,然后根据关键词匹配区域的需求二、解决方案1、使用正则表达式匹配,只需维护一个关键词库@Data@AllArgsConstructor@NoArgsConstructor@Document("t_order_address")public class orderAddress { private String id; private String address;}地址数据表具体实现代码用例:..

2022-05-11 11:20:36 564

原创 类转换异常

EmployeeIndexSetMain 和PostIndexSetMain分别对应数据库中的两张表在考虑将前端传来的EmployeeIndexSetMain实体保存到PostIndexSetMain中,我采用了PostIndexSetMain继承EmployeeIndexSetMain,成为其子类的方法。单一开始向下转换之前发生了类转换异常的问题employeeIndexSetDao.savePostIndexSet((PostIndexSetMain) checkSet.getList()

2021-10-27 17:39:08 483

转载 IDEA生成JSON字符串

第一步:先书写以下基本程序 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 package cn.lianxi.cn.lianxi.json; /** * @Author: Wxz * @Date: 2020/8/19 16:45 */ public class tes...

2021-10-22 10:22:47 4015

转载 List<?>、List<Object>泛型的区别

定义:声明中具有一个或者多个类型参数(type parameter)的类或者接口,就是泛型类或者接口。泛型类和接口统称为泛型(generic type)。每种泛型定义一组类型形参(formal type parameters),这些类型形参有时也被简称为类型参数(type parameter),例如对于泛型(generic type)List<E>而言,List<String>就是一个参数化的类型(parameterized type),String就是对应于类型形参(...

2021-10-15 14:21:20 1087

原创 后端接收前端传来的数组是无法接收

问题描述:在接收前端接口时

2021-10-14 11:13:44 2384

原创 后端同时接收formData中的对象和文件的解决方案

问题描述:使用formData格式从前端同时传json字符串和文件到后端时,后端只能接收String和MultipartFile。如果用对象接收则会报@ApiOperation(value = "岗位新增,并向ERP发送同步消息") @ApiImplicitParam(name = "sessionid",dataType = "String",paramType = "header") @PostMapping("/save") public FusenJSONR

2021-10-12 15:41:08 9656 1

原创 【报错日记】RedisCommandExecutionException:WRONGTYPE

首先应该明白报这个错误说明了你用的jedis方法与redis服务器中存储数据的类型存在冲突。例如:数据库中有一个key的数据存储的是Hash类型的,但是你使用jedis执行数据操作的时候却使用了非Hash的操作方法。此时就会报WRONGTYPE Operation against a key holding the wrong kind of value这个错误!问题解决:直接通过RDM删除缓存数据或者先执行一条如下命令:redis 127.0.0.1:6379>typ

2021-07-14 20:20:18 1684

转载 一个注解搞懂 Sentinel,@SentinelResource 总结

一、@SentinelResource 解析Sentinel 提供了 @SentinelResource 注解用于定义资源,并提供了 AspectJ 的扩展用于自动定义资源、处理 BlockException 等。1、SentinelResource源码查看 Sentinel的源码,可以看到 SentinelResource 定义了value,entryType,resourceType,blockHandler,fallback,defaultFallback等属性。@Target(

2021-07-10 14:35:33 308

转载 【VS Code】tab键补全

一、tab键补全1.1打开vscode新建html文件,在第一行输入!,然后按下tab键,会直接出现编写html语言的基本框架标签效果如下:<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><meta name="viewport" content="width=device-width, initial-scale=1.0"><...

2021-06-02 19:52:06 1402

原创 【报错日记】JSP中EL表达式无法取到Controller取出的List参数

EL表达式无法取出List集合中的元素但JSTL却可以,先定义变量后取出因此想利用EL取出数组中的元素,需将数组存入对象之中完美解决!!

2021-05-26 20:15:26 276

原创 【报错日记】SpringMVC+jsp页面跳转时,界面只显示controller层返回的字符串

显示如图原因解决方法将@RestController改为@Controller完美运行

2021-05-26 17:33:17 234

原创 【报错日记】Servlet[dispatcherServlet]的Servlet.init()引发异常

HTTP状态 500 - 内部服务器错误类型异常报告消息Servlet[dispatcherServlet]的Servlet.init()引发异常描述服务器遇到一个意外的情况,阻止它完成请求。例外情况javax.servlet.ServletException: Servlet[dispatcherServlet]的Servlet.init()引发异常 org.apache.catalina.authenticator.AuthenticatorBase.invoke(A...

2021-05-20 13:53:21 3395 1

原创 【报错日记】org.springframework.web.servlet.DispatcherServlet.noHandlerFound No mapping for GET /*

启动tomca后,客户端报404错误idea输出org.springframework.web.servlet.DispatcherServlet.noHandlerFound No mapping for GET /*思来想去,检查了springmvc没有任何问题后检查controller发现自己的访问路径少了/emp/最终成功打开新世纪的大门...

2021-05-19 10:49:30 733

原创 【报错日记】Could not resolve type alias ‘Emp‘

SSM整合练习过程中,启动tomcat出现Could not resolve type alias 'Emp'报错经检查mybatis-config.xml文件中,路径配置存在问题,更改后即可

2021-05-19 10:25:58 457

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除